Causes of damage and diagnostics of the condition of the lining
The main reason for the destruction of the trunk lid lining on Nissan Qashqai J10 lies in the design features and materials used by the manufacturer. The plastic from which this element is made loses its elastic properties over time due to freezing and defrosting cycles, as well as exposure to ultraviolet radiation. As a result, the material becomes brittle and breaks even with slight force, for example, when trying to open the trunk in severe frost.
The second factor is the human factor and operational loads. Often, owners try to open the trunk by pulling the lining or the handle itself with excessive force, which leads to the fastenings breaking. Another common problem is improper car washing, when a high-pressure jet of water is directed directly into the gap between the trim and the body, washing out the retaining clips.
For an accurate diagnosis, it is necessary to carefully examine the element for cracks, chips and signs of deformation. Particular attention should be paid to the fastening points, where microcracks most often form, invisible at first glance. If the lining is loose or displaced relative to its normal position, this is a sure sign that the fastenings are damaged and urgent repairs or replacement are required.
⚠️ Attention: Do not attempt to open the trunk if the trim is badly damaged. This can lead to damage to the lock mechanism and increase the cost of repairs several times.
Sometimes the problem is not hidden in the trim itself, but in the deformation of the inside of the trunk lid. In this case, even a new part will not fall into place without first aligning the metal or plastic of the substrate. Diagnostics must be comprehensive and include checking the condition of all adjacent nodes.
Selection of spare parts: original or high-quality analogue
When choosing a spare part for restoration Nissan Qashqai J10 The owner is faced with a dilemma: purchase an original part from the manufacturer or save on an analogue. The original trim, as a rule, has ideal geometry, matches the factory color and is equipped with high-quality fasteners. However, its cost is often inflated, and availability in warehouses in some regions can be problematic.
Analogs from third-party manufacturers offer a more affordable price, but the quality of the plastic may vary significantly. Cheap options are often made of softer or, conversely, too hard material that quickly turns yellow or cracks. In addition, the dimensions of the fasteners on non-original parts may not coincide with the factory ones, which will require additional modifications during installation.
There is also the option of purchasing used parts from disassembly. This can be a profitable solution if you manage to find an item in good condition and a suitable color. However, when buying second hand, there is always a risk of receiving a part with invisible defects or cracks that will appear only after installation. Always request that the part be shown in light and carefully inspect the fastening points.
If you decide to opt for an analogue, pay attention to the reputation of the manufacturer and reviews of other owners. Some brands have established themselves as suppliers of high-quality spare parts, which are almost as durable as the original, but are much cheaper. It is also important to ensure that the color of the part matches your vehicle, as even small variations will be noticeable.

Step-by-step instructions for dismantling the old trim
The process of removing the trim begins with opening the trunk lid and removing the inner trim. Carefully pry up the plastic plugs covering the casing fastening screws and unscrew them. Затем с помощью пластиковой лопатки отщелкните фиксаторы обшивки, двигаясь по периметру крышки, пока она не освободится полностью.
After removing the trim, you will have access to the inside of the escutcheon and the lock mechanism. Disconnect all electrical connectors if they are connected to trim components (for example, license plate light or opening sensor). Be extremely careful not to break the fragile connector pins.
Now you can begin to unscrew the bolts or snap off the clips holding the trim. If parts become stuck or jammed, do not use excessive force to avoid damaging the body. Use a penetrating lubricant and give it time to work. Carefully remove the cover from its seat, being careful not to snag wires or other elements.

Installation of new trim and final assembly
Before installing a new trim, check the alignment of all fasteners and seats. If the part requires painting, complete this step in advance of installation to avoid paint getting on the body and trim. Apply primer, let it dry, then apply paint in several layers, allowing for drying between coats.
Install the trim into place, carefully inserting all fasteners into their mounting holes. Make sure that the part fits tightly and has no gaps with the body. If necessary, use new clips to ensure a secure fit. Secure the cover with the bolts, but do not tighten them too much to avoid cracking the plastic.
Connect all electrical connectors and check the operation of the mechanisms: trunk opening, license plate lights and other functions. After this, you can begin installing the inner lining. Insert the trim into place, snap all the fasteners into place and tighten the screws. Make sure that the trim fits tightly and does not rattle when the car is moving.

Common errors and ways to resolve them
One of the most common mistakes is using the wrong fasteners. Owners often try to use old clips that have already lost their elasticity, or select incompatible analogues. Это приводит к тому, что новая накладка быстро отваливается или начинает дребезжать при движении.
Another mistake is trying to save on the quality of plastic when choosing an analogue. Cheap materials quickly fade in the sun and crack in the cold, which negates all repair efforts. Всегда выбирайте проверенные бренды или оригинальные запчасти, если бюджет позволяет.
Also often ignored is the need to check the condition of the lock mechanism before installing a new escutcheon. If the mechanism is damaged or worn, the new part may not function correctly. Always carry out comprehensive diagnostics before starting work.
The quality of the fasteners used directly affects the durability of the repair, so do not skimp on clips and bolts.
If you notice that the trim does not sit level or has gaps after installation, do not try to force it to fix it. Most likely, the problem is the deformation of the part itself or the seat. In this case, additional modification or replacement of the part with another will be required.
